Q. What is the amount of chlorine evolved when $2$ ampere of. current is passed for $30$ minutes in an aqueous solution of $NaCl ?$

Electrochemistry

Solution:

At Anode : $Cl ^{-} \longrightarrow 1 / 2 Cl _{2}+e^{-}$

$E_{ Cl _{2}}=\frac{35.5 \times 2}{2}=35.5$

$w_{ Cl _{2}}=\frac{E_{ Cl _{2}} \times I \times t}{96500}=\frac{35.5 \times 2 \times 30 \times 60}{96500}=1.32 \,g$
